What is a Bend Pulley?
A bend pulley, also referred to as a direction pulley or simply a bend, is a type of pulley used to change the direction of a belt in a conveyor system. Unlike regular pulleys that are primarily used for driving or tensioning, bend pulleys specifically redirect the belt, allowing it to navigate around corners or changes in elevation. The design of a bend pulley typically features a groove that accommodates the belt, ensuring smooth operation while minimizing wear and friction.
Functionality of Bend Pulleys
The primary function of bend pulleys is to facilitate the smooth transition of belts in conveyor systems. When a belt needs to change direction, bend pulleys assist in maintaining its alignment and tension, preventing slippage and potential damage. Depending on the requirements of the system, bend pulleys can be fixed at an angle or designed to accommodate more complex routing.
In addition to aiding in direction changes, bend pulleys also play a crucial role in supporting the weight of the belt and any material it may be transporting. By providing adequate support, these pulleys help to distribute the load evenly, reducing the strain on the belt and extending its lifespan.
Applications of Bend Pulleys
Bend pulleys are utilized across a wide range of industries, each with unique requirements for material handling and transportation. Some common applications include
1. Mining and Quarrying In these industries, bend pulleys play a key role in transporting ore, gravel, and other materials. The ability to navigate tight corners and steep inclines makes them indispensable for efficient material movement.
2. Manufacturing In production lines, bend pulleys help in directing belts to carry components and finished products from one stage of manufacturing to another, contributing to streamlined operations.
3. Food Processing Here, bend pulleys are vital for transporting products through various stages, including cleaning, processing, and packaging. They ensure that the belts move smoothly and hygienically through the system.
4. Logistics and Warehousing Bend pulleys are essential in conveyors that sort and transport packages. Their ability to redirect belts makes them pivotal in ensuring items reach their intended destinations swiftly and accurately.
Maintenance and Best Practices
While bend pulleys are robust components, proper maintenance is crucial for their longevity and performance. Regular inspections should be conducted to check for wear and tear, alignment issues, and any signs of misalignment that may lead to belt slippage. Lubricating the bearings is also essential to minimize friction and ensure smooth operation.
Additionally, aligning the bend pulleys correctly is vital. Misalignment can lead to increased wear on both the belt and the pulleys, potentially causing operational failures. Thus, employing trained personnel for installation and maintenance is advisable.
